Output 77d285ae3b55f63f26fdc18b29f11f0022b253e4a89a95da9dce175b7414f2c3:0

value
251809552
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a4f44ce67ba7624f3240bfc95a99ff0f2c86d06 OP_EQUALVERIFY OP_CHECKSIG
address
FkhEHDFuPtox3gvcbMtVpsyBuxyHDjiGGQ
transaction
77d285ae3b55f63f26fdc18b29f11f0022b253e4a89a95da9dce175b7414f2c3